## Changelog — Spoolhawk v2.4.0

Renamed `SPOOL_AUTH` to a clearer, service-scoped name to avoid collisions with the legacy Quillbarn print daemon, which read the same variable and silently hijacked queue authentication. Future maintainers: the old name is still honored for one release with a deprecation warning logged at startup, after which it will be removed entirely. Migration is a straight rename; the value format is unchanged. In the reference env file, the renamed variable appears immediately after this entry, on the next line.

secret setting of kagup-haweg: RELAY_SECRET20=79282600b75847005433

# Dedup worker (Project Tallyfold) — env notes for security review.
# This service merges duplicate customer records nightly. It reads
# candidate pairs from the Fenwick match queue, scores them, and
# writes merges back with full audit trail. It has read/write on the
# customers table only; no payment data in scope. Matching thresholds
# live in TALLYFOLD_MATCH_MIN and are not secrets. Rotation is
# quarterly per policy. The worker authenticates to the merge API
# with a token, which is set on the next line.

env line for fajop-taguf: VAULT_KEY20=82a8caa7b14c704c3638

Welcome, plugin folks! Snapgrove (our UI snapshot-testing service) runs in three environments: sandbox, staging, and prod. Sandbox is where your plugin should live until it stops mangling baselines — it resets nightly, so don't store anything precious there. Staging mirrors prod's renderer versions but with looser rate limits, which makes it great for diff-heavy test suites. Prod is invite-only for plugins; ping the platform crew when you're ready. Each environment reads its own config bundle, and sandbox currently ships with these values:

config for yadup-yahop:
OLIAX_LOG_LEVEL=error
OLIAX_METRICS_HOST=metrics.oliax.qirvanlabs.internal
OLIAX_POOL_SIZE=32